(WPRI) - New England Patriots offensive lineman Matt Light's Foundation is raffling off tickets to the Super Bowl.
Light is raffling off chances for 2 dollars each to win tickets to the big game.
"The package is pretty cool in itself, you get a hotel stay, your airfare paid for and you get two tickets to the big game - along with some signed memorabilia and things of that nature. It's very simple, www.lightraffle.org you can sign up," Light told reporters.
The money from the raffle will go to the Matt Light Foundation with the mission, as he likes to puts it, helping people who may have burned down the couch from burning down the house.
"We teach them the leadership skills and the things we think will serve them well down the road."
Light says the idea is to take full advantage of the stage the Super Bowl creates.
